Job Summary

Your Career


As a Senior Product Designer, you will play a pivotal role in crafting intuitive, powerful, cohesive, and simple product experiences for Strata Cloud Manager. You would join a team of like-minded people pushing the boundaries of enterprise applications that tackle real problems in the cybersecurity space with AI. You will use your enthusiasm to drive the design processes, craft delightful and cohesive experiences, and work with team leaders to push the creative boundaries of the platform, enabling our customers to securely operate in a digital‑first world.


Your Impact



  • Lead end‑to‑end product design for complex cybersecurity workflows platform integrations.

  • Drive UX strategy in partnership with Product, Engineering, and PM leadership, ensuring design decisions align with business goals, customer needs, and platform standards.

  • Translate deep user insights into highly functional interaction models, wireframes, prototypes, and polished UI designs.

  • Champion consistency across the NetSec product ecosystem by contributing to and advancing our design system.

  • Mentor and elevate other designers, providing thought leadership, critique, and guidance on craft, process, and strategic design thinking.

  • Facilitate workshops with cross‑functional teams to define user journeys, evaluate concepts, and clarify ambiguous problem spaces.

  • Drive measurable outcomes through usability testing, experimentation, and user research — using data to influence product direction.

  • Advocate for the customer, ensuring every design decision prioritizes clarity, security, and ease‑of‑use in a complex technical domain.


Qualifications


  • Understand user‑centered design methodologies, have strong empathy for the users, and are committed to be their fierce advocate

  • Have an extraordinary aesthetic sense for beautiful designs and pay attention to all the details

  • Maintain constant curiosity on business aspects of the products, and utilize the knowledge to distill complex needs into elegant designs

  • Strong time‑management skills; must be able to work in a fast‑paced environment

  • Understand how the north star design concepts get broken down into iterative sprints

  • Have a growth mindset and willingness to fail fast and learn

  • Constantly seeks feedback to improve; Focussed on solving issues,

  • Possess humility and maturity; welcome candid feedback and are able to give constructive feedback as well

  • Deliver with industry‑standard design tools: e.g. Figma

  • Have knowledge of and experience with working with UI teams using modern extended front‑end web technologies

  • Own a design portfolio showcasing your excellent design work

  • Have a college degree in design, human computer interaction, or related fields

  • Have at least 4+ years of experience
